Jennifer Kelly is a twenty six year old visual artist. She originates from a coastal village in County Meath, but has also lived in Dublin City centre for a large portion of her life.

Jennifer has recently graduated with a BA in Fine Art, Print. Prior to attending The National College of Art and Design, she participated in a portfolio preparation course to assemble a body of work for applications to higher level colleges. Jennifer has thoroughly enjoyed her time in NCAD as it has enabled her to learn technical skills and to gain an extensive knowledge of the art world. In the future, she wishes to combine her love of both art and engaging with people. She hopes to work towards a career in a community based setting and to work with a variety of individuals as she believes art is a wonderful tool to aid in wellbeing. Jennifer is currently taking some time doing volunteer work in order to meet new people, to teach and to gain more of an understanding of the world around her, before returning to education. She continues to explore ideas around collecting, through walking, observing and cataloging, as this is what inspires a large majority of her work.
